read the original abstract

We present a recursive rule for the symbol of perturbative contributions to the vacuum wave function of a conformally coupled scalar in FRW cosmologies. The rule applies exactly for a class of interactions and cosmologies, which contains {\lambda}{\phi}^3 in dS_4, a case of particular relevance as a source of building blocks for inflationary correlators. We use the rule to efficiently reproduce the tree-level four-point contribution and present novel computations of the bubble integrand and the tree-level five-point contribution. Our results apply equally well to the computation of Witten diagrams in Euclidean AdS.
